The NIO ES8 II Standard Range 75 kWh is an all-electric, six-seat sport utility vehicle (SUV) produced by the Chinese automotive manufacturer NIO. Introduced in 2023 as part of the ES8 II generation, this variant represents an entry point into the ES8 lineup, prioritizing range and efficiency while still delivering substantial performance characteristic of the brand. It’s positioned within a rapidly expanding market for premium electric SUVs, primarily targeting consumers in China and increasingly, international markets. The ES8 II builds upon the original ES8, incorporating updated technology, improved interior features, and refined styling.
Technical Specifications
| Brand | NIO |
| Model | ES8 |
| Generation | ES8 II |
| Type | Standard Range 75 kWh (653 Hp) i4WD Electric |
| Start of Production | 2023 |
| Powertrain Architecture | BEV (Electric Vehicle) |
| Body Type | SUV |
| Seats | 6 |
| Doors | 5 |
| Fuel Type | Electricity |
| 0-100 km/h | 4.1 sec |
| 0-62 mph | 4.1 sec |
| 0-60 mph | 3.9 sec |
| Gross Battery Capacity | 75 kWh |
| Battery Technology | Lithium-ion (Li-Ion) |
| Battery Location | Below the floor |
| All-electric Range (CLTC) | 435-465 km (270.3 – 288.94 mi) |
| Front Motor Power | 245 Hp |
| Front Motor Location | Front axle, Transverse |
| Rear Motor Power | 408 Hp |
| Rear Motor Location | Rear axle, Transverse |
| System Power | 653 Hp |
| System Torque | 850 Nm (626.93 lb.-ft.) |
| Trunk Space (min) | 235 l (8.3 cu. ft.) |
| Trunk Space (max) | 552 l (19.49 cu. ft.) |
| Length | 5099 mm (200.75 in.) |
| Width | 1989 mm (78.31 in.) |
| Height | 1750 mm (68.9 in.) |
| Wheelbase | 3070 mm (120.87 in.) |
| Drag Coefficient (Cd) | 0.25 |
| Drivetrain | All Wheel Drive (4×4) |
| Gearbox | 1 gear, automatic transmission |
| Front Suspension | Double wishbone, Air Suspension (Optional) |
| Rear Suspension | Independent multi-link suspension, Air Suspension (Optional) |
| Front Brakes | Ventilated discs |
| Rear Brakes | Ventilated discs |
| Tire Size | 255/50 R20; 265/45 R21; 265/40 R22 |
| Wheel Rim Size | 20; 21; 22 |
Powertrain & Engine Architecture
The ES8 II Standard Range utilizes a dual-motor, all-wheel-drive (i4WD) powertrain. Unlike traditional internal combustion engine vehicles, it doesn’t have an “engine” in the conventional sense. Instead, it employs two independent electric motors – one driving the front axle and the other driving the rear. The front motor produces 245 horsepower, while the rear motor generates a more substantial 408 horsepower, combining for a total system output of 653 horsepower and 850 Nm (626.93 lb.-ft.) of torque. Both motors are transversely mounted. The 75 kWh lithium-ion battery pack is positioned under the floor, contributing to a low center of gravity and improved handling. NIO utilizes a sophisticated battery management system (BMS) to optimize battery life, performance, and safety. The vehicle features a single-speed automatic transmission, typical of electric vehicles, as the electric motors provide instant torque across a wide range of speeds, eliminating the need for multiple gears.
Driving Characteristics
The ES8 II Standard Range delivers brisk acceleration, achieving 0-60 mph in approximately 3.9 seconds. While not as quick as higher-performance ES8 II variants with larger battery packs and more powerful motors, the 653 hp output still provides ample power for confident overtaking and merging. The all-wheel-drive system ensures excellent traction in various weather conditions. The single-speed transmission provides seamless acceleration, and the electric motors offer instant torque delivery. The optional air suspension contributes to a comfortable ride quality, absorbing bumps and irregularities in the road surface. Compared to the long-range versions, the Standard Range model prioritizes efficiency over outright performance, resulting in a slightly less dynamic driving experience but a longer range on a single charge.
Equipment & Trim Levels
The ES8 II Standard Range comes well-equipped as standard. Interior features typically include premium leather upholstery (availability may vary based on market), a large touchscreen infotainment system, a digital instrument cluster, and a panoramic sunroof. NIO’s proprietary NOMI intelligent assistant is also included, offering voice control and personalized features. Standard safety features include a comprehensive suite of adv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S), such as adaptive cruise control, lane keeping assist, automatic emergency braking, and blind-spot monitoring. Optional extras may include upgraded audio systems, more luxurious interior trim options, and advanced suspension features.
Chassis & Braking
The ES8 II features a double wishbone suspension setup at the front and an independent multi-link suspension at the rear. Air suspension is available as an option, providing adjustable ride height and improved comfort. The vehicle is equipped with ventilated disc brakes on all four wheels, providing ample stopping power. Anti-lock braking system (ABS) and electronic stability control (ESC) are standard safety features. The steering system utilizes an electric power steering (EPS) setup, offering precise and responsive steering feel. Tire sizes vary depending on the wheel size selected, with options ranging from 20 to 22 inches.
Market Reception & Comparison
The NIO ES8 II has been well-received in the Chinese market, where it competes with other premium electric SUVs such as the Tesla Model X, the BYD Tang, and the Li Auto L9. Critics have praised the ES8 II’s spacious interior, luxurious features, and impressive performance. The Standard Range variant offers a more accessible price point, making it attractive to a wider range of buyers. Compared to the long-range versions, the Standard Range model offers a slightly shorter range but provides a good balance of performance, range, and price. Fuel economy, measured in terms of energy consumption, is competitive with other electric SUVs in its class.
